摘要
针对普通晶闸管变流装置深控时功率因数低的问题,在分析了晶闸管超前相控基理及其实现条件的基础上,提出了一种采用晶闸管超前相控、提供无功补偿的方法.现场运行结果表明:该装置在输出有功功率的同时,还可根据需要提供无功补偿,提高了电网功率因数,减小了无功损耗,节约了电能,经济效益和社会效益显著.
As the power factor of a deep controlled thyristor converter is very low, a new approach based on phase lead reactive power compensation technique is proposed in this paper. Application proves that it can provide reactive power compensatory as needed, increase the power supply network's power factor, decrease the wastage of reactive power and save energy consumption. This paper also describes the theory and the realizing condition of phase lead control.
